Puppy Selling Age Requirements: A Guide for Breeders

Understanding the legal age for releasing puppies is critically necessary for responsible breeders. Typically , state laws dictate that puppies must be at least 8 weeks of age before a pup can be sold to their new family . This rule is intended to ensure proper socialization and initial development, reducing potential behavioral issues later on. Make sure you know specific county’s rules pertaining to puppy release ages to stay within any relevant legislation .
